——5大常见问题全解析
网站域名备案是中国大陆地区开展网站运营的必备条件,借助备案查询API,开发者可以快速准确地查询域名的备案情况,提升工作效率。本文将围绕“网站域名是否备案查询API接口参数文档”这一核心主题,深入剖析接口常见参数内容,并整理出5大常见问题及其详尽解答,帮助你轻松理解和使用备案查询API。
一、备案查询API接口参数文档包含哪些核心内容?
备案查询API一般会提供标准化接口,方便开发者研读和调用。文档的核心参数内容通常包括以下几个方面:
- 接口地址:提供API的请求URL,通常支持HTTP/HTTPS协议。
- 请求方式:明确是GET、POST还是其他HTTP请求类型。
- 必填参数:如域名(domain)、查询类型、API密钥(key)等,这些是调用接口的最基础参数。
- 可选参数:例如返回格式(json/xml)、语言设置、分页信息等,便于满足不同场景需求。
- 返回结果说明:具体字段的含义,如备案号、备案主体、备案状态、时间戳等详细信息。
- 错误码及含义:列出可能出现的错误代码及对应说明,便于错误排查。
- 调用限制:如频率限制、请求次数限制等,确保接口的合理使用。
- 示例请求与响应:帮助开发者快速理解如何构造请求和解析结果。
二、常见问题解答(FAQ)
1. 备案查询API支持哪些域名类型?
多数备案查询API支持三级及以上的主域名查询,包括.com、.cn、.net、.xyz等通用顶级域名,但具体支持的域名类型应参考对应API官方文档,有些接口可能对部分顶级域名不支持或数据不完善。
2. 访问接口时如何保证数据安全?
一般备案查询API需通过API密钥(key)认证,部分接口还支持IP白名单设置和加密传输(HTTPS)。开发者应妥善保管密钥,不在公共代码库暴露,以防止滥用。
3. 查询结果中的备案状态说明代表什么?
备案状态通常分为“已备案”、“备案审核中”、“备案失败”“未备案”等。具体信息可从接口返回的状态码或状态字段获得,代表该域名当前的合法运营状态。
4. 查询请求频率有限制吗?
几乎所有API均设有限制,防止恶意频繁请求带来服务器压力。限流策略可能为每秒数次请求,或每日调用上限。建议根据官方说明合理安排调用,避免触发限制。
5. 数据更新时间频率如何?
备案信息实时性通常受制于工信部数据库更新频率,有些接口可能每日或隔日同步数据。若需精确实时信息,建议联系API服务方确认数据更新时间。
三、备案查询API使用技巧——5条实用建议
- 参数校验优先:在发送请求前,先检查域名格式是否正确,避免不必要的错误响应或资源浪费。
- 异常处理完善:包括网络异常、接口返回错误码,都应该在代码中予以捕获并做合理提示和重试机制。
- 缓存结果避免高频请求:相同域名的查询结果通常不会经常变动,建议做本地缓存,降低重复查询频率。
- 阅读文档示例代码:多数API文档会附带示例请求和响应,借鉴示例有助于快速上手和定位问题。
- 结合多种接口比对数据:如果条件允许,尝试使用多个服务的备案查询接口交叉验证,提升数据准确性。
四、实用问答部分
问:我可以用备案查询API批量查询多个域名吗?
答:多数接口支持批量查询,通常通过数组形式传参或单次调用多条数据。但接口有请求体积和频率限制,建议分批处理并关注接口说明。
问:接口调用时,返回数据中看到“无备案信息”是否意味着域名不能用?
答:不一定。可能是域名确实没有备案,也可能是数据未及时同步,建议结合其他方式进行确认,确保符合法规要求。
问:调用接口需要开发者具备什么权限?
答:一般开发者需先在接口提供商平台注册账号,并申请API密钥。某些接口可能对企业用户开放更多权限和更高调用额度。
问:返回格式为JSON,不熟悉如何解析该如何做?
答:大多数编程语言都支持JSON解析,如Python的json库,JavaScript的JSON.parse,建议熟悉对应语言的JSON解析方法,便于读取接口数据。
问:能否通过备案查询API获得备案主体的详细信息?
答:大部分接口会返回备案主体的名称及联系电话等基本信息,但具体字段范围取决于接口提供商的数据权限。
五、总结与建议
网站域名备案查询API参数文档通常包含接口地址、请求方式、必填及可选参数、返回结果说明、错误码、调用限制和示例。这些内容帮助开发者准确调用接口并正确解析备案数据。掌握常见问题和使用技巧,能够显著提升你使用备案查询API的体验与效率。
在调用接口时,务必关注数据安全和调用频率,防止泄露密钥及出现请求过载问题。如有需要,建议选择信誉好、数据更新及时的服务商提供的API接口。
希望本文的详细解析和FAQ对你深入理解和高效使用网站域名备案查询API有所助益。
评论 (0)